Latest Patents

Curatu's latest patents include groundbreaking inventions aimed at enhancing intraocular lens systems. One notable patent is for an "Accommodating intraocular lens devices, systems, and methods using an opaque frame." This invention involves an implantable accommodative intraocular lens (IOL) system that features an optical element with variable optical power surrounded by an opaque frame, designed for insertion into the eye of a patient.

Another significant patent is for an "IOL with varying correction of chromatic aberration." This innovative ophthalmic lens comprises an optical filter that selectively blocks visible light below 450 nm, along with a first diffractive structure to focus visible light above 550 nm. Additionally, it includes a second diffractive structure, which ensures reduced longitudinal chromatic aberration for a specific range of visible light while allowing controlled aberration in another range.
